Abstract:

This study presents an operational analysis of a half-bridge single-phase inverter with ultra-fast IGBTs and freewheeling diodes (Module SKM100GB125DN, manufactured by Semikron); The inverter control unit consists of an ARDUINO UNO for pulse width modulation, an ULN 2804 amplifier, a CD4069 inverter and a dual hybrid conductor SKHI22A. The Simulink software package, which is especially suitable for power electronics circuits modelling, was used for inverter operation modelling. In addition, a laboratory setup of the inverter was built in order to experimentally verify the simulation results. A good agreement of the simulation and the experimental results was established.
